Identify Access Details



To successfully rodent-proof your exterior space, begin by pinpointing potential access points. Examine your yard for any kind of spaces or openings that rodents could make use of to access. Inspect areas such as voids under doors, holes in the walls, or openings around energy infiltrations. Keep in mind that mice can press through holes as small as a penny, so be detailed in your exam.



Focus on locations where energies enter your home, such as where pipes, cable televisions, or wires go into the building. Seal any type of voids around these entry points with products like steel wool or caulk. Additionally, check for any type of cracks in the foundation or gaps in the house siding that could work as access factors for rodents.

Pay attention to areas where greenery fulfills your home, as disordered plants can supply hiding spots and very easy accessibility for rats. Trim back any kind of looming branches or shrubs that could be utilized as bridges to your house. Implement Exclusion Measures



Inspecting and securing access factors is the initial step in rodent-proofing your outdoor space; now you'll take action by carrying out exclusion procedures.

Start by setting up door brushes up on all exterior doors to prevent rodents from squeezing via spaces. Seal splits and holes with weather-resistant sealer, focusing on areas where energy pipes enter your home.

Usage cable mesh to cover vents and smokeshafts, guaranteeing they're safely affixed. Trim tree branches and vegetation away from the house to remove potential bridges for rats to access your roofing system.

Additionally, take into consideration setting up metal blinking around the base of your home to prevent burrowing. Shop fire wood at the very least 18 inches off the ground and far from your house.

Keep trash in securely sealed containers, and without delay tidy up any kind of spilled birdseed or family pet food. By carrying out these exclusion procedures, you can considerably minimize the possibility of rats invading your outside area.

Maintain Sanitation and Trimmed Landscaping



Ensure your exterior area stays neat and your landscape design is on a regular basis cut to hinder rats from locating harborage or food sources. Maintaining related webpage is essential to lessening tourist attractions for rodents. Remove any particles, clutter, or unused products that might serve as concealing spots for these insects. Rats are drawn to areas with easy access to food and sanctuary, so by keeping sanitation, you make your building much less attractive to them.

Consistently cutting your landscaping is also crucial in rodent-proofing your exterior room. Thick greenery gives rats with ample hiding areas and possible nesting sites. By maintaining your yard trimmed, bushes trimmed, and trees pruned, you remove prospective habitats for rats. Additionally, trimmed landscaping makes it harder for rodents to access your home as they like areas with adequate insurance coverage for protection.
